[ https://issues.apache.org/jira/browse/PDFBOX-5854?page=com.atlassian.jira.plugin.system.issuetabpanels:comment-tabpanel&focusedCommentId=17872230#comment-17872230 ]
ASF subversion and git services commented on PDFBOX-5854: --------------------------------------------------------- Commit 1919771 from Tilman Hausherr in branch 'pdfbox/branches/3.0' [ https://svn.apache.org/r1919771 ] PDFBOX-5854: fix javadoc > PDFBox is unable to remove ID > ----------------------------- > > Key: PDFBOX-5854 > URL: https://issues.apache.org/jira/browse/PDFBOX-5854 > Project: PDFBox > Issue Type: Bug > Components: Documentation, Writing > Affects Versions: 2.0.32, 3.0.2 PDFBox > Reporter: menteith > Assignee: Tilman Hausherr > Priority: Minor > Fix For: 2.0.33, 3.0.4 PDFBox, 4.0.0 > > > I tried to remove ID from a PDF file using PDFBox. Any of my attemps haven't > resulted in ID being removed. Please have a look how I tried to do so: > {{if ( document.getDocument().getDocumentID() != null ) {}} > {{// 1. doesn't work}} > {{document.getDocument().setDocumentID(null);}} > {{//2. doesn't work either}} > {{document.getDocument().getTrailer().removeItem(COSName.ID);}} > {{// 3. doesn't work}} > {{final COSDictionary newTrailer = document.getDocument().getTrailer();}} > {{newTrailer.removeItem(COSName.ENCRYPT);}} > {{newTrailer.removeItem(COSName.ID);}} > {{document.getDocument().setTrailer(newTrailer);}} > {{// 4. doesn't work}} > {{final COSArray documentID = document.getDocument().getDocumentID();}} > {{documentID.clear();}} > {{document.getDocument().setDocumentID(documentID);}} > {{}}} > Who I can send a source PDF to? -- This message was sent by Atlassian Jira (v8.20.10#820010) --------------------------------------------------------------------- To unsubscribe, e-mail: dev-unsubscr...@pdfbox.apache.org For additional commands, e-mail: dev-h...@pdfbox.apache.org